"When [...] would leave the battle area" refers to when this Digimon is placed in the trash, returned to the hand/deck, placed in the security stack, moved to the breeding area, or placed under another card.

Such effects increase the maximum value shown for DP-based deletion effects. For example, while "<Your Turn> Add 1000 to the maximum your DP-based deletion effects can delete" is activated, "<When Digivolving> Delete 1 of your opponent's Digimon with 3000 DP or less" will allow you to delete an opponent's Digimon with 4000 DP or less.
